Since it's my first nose surgery, I don't really know what to ask, so this is kind of disorganized. Would correcting my long nose make my philtrum look longer? - The philtrum will not get longer than it is now, and the lip will not be lifted. Is there a method specifically suited to my nose? - If an implant is inserted, it will look longer, so they strongly recommend doing it without an implant. - Just raise the nasal bridge with septal cartilage and refine the hump a bit. I'm scared that the nasal tip might start drooping. - They can't guarantee 100% that it won't happen, but if surgery is done well without overdoing it, the chance is low. Those were the main questions, and they explained while looking at my nostril size and touching my nasal bridge and tip. They didn't insert a cotton swab into my nose and stretch it. I want my nose to become shorter, which means the nasal tip has to be lifted quite a bit, and then the nostrils would be visible from the front. I was scared that my nostrils might show too much, but they said they would adjust it to a line where it looks pretty.
